1995 Lancia Delta vs. 1961 Volvo P 1800

To start off, 1995 Lancia Delta is newer by 34 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1961 Volvo P 1800.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1961 Volvo P 1800 would be higher. At 1,778 cc (4 cylinders), 1961 Volvo P 1800 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1961 Volvo P 1800 (89 HP @ 5500 RPM) has 15 more horse power than 1995 Lancia Delta. (74 HP @ 6000 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1961 Volvo P 1800 should accelerate faster than 1995 Lancia Delta.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1995 Lancia Delta weights approximately 30 kg more than 1961 Volvo P 1800.

Let's talk about torque, 1961 Volvo P 1800 (147 Nm @ 3500 RPM) has 22 more torque (in Nm) than 1995 Lancia Delta. (125 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 1961 Volvo P 1800 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1995 Lancia Delta.
